Ugandan boy the new face of Trocaire appeal

A NINE-year-old boy from Uganda is the face of this year's Trocaire box.

Daniel Okweng comes from Bar Kawach, in northern Uganda, where many families moved into camps for safety as the Lord's Resistance Army (LRA) waged a violent war, leaving 1.8 million people displaced over 20 years.

Justin Kilcullen, director of the charity, said the agency was hoping to highlight the impact of war and the need to rehabilitate people to return to their normal working lives.

TV star Aoibhinn Ni Shuilleabhain will visit the war-stricken community in Uganda this year and believes it will be an "eye-opener".

She will meet the family of Daniel Okweng and hopes to visit a school in the stricken area where 300 families were burned or shot in their homes.

The Lenten campaign gets under way today and all monies raised will go towards projects in the 27 countries where Trocaire works.
